2016-11-09 44 views
0

以superdev模式启动gwt应用程序,但获取com.google.apphosting.utils.config.AppEngineConfigException:无效配置 下面是完整日志。gwt超级开发模式appengine无效

2016年11月9日下午5:46:49 java.util.prefs.WindowsPreferences 警告:无法在根0x80000002处打开/创建首选项根节点Software \ JavaSoft \ Prefs。 Windows RegCreateKeyEx(...)返回错误代码5. 加载模块 com.nsn.caobusiness.ca.ui.CustomerAdmin 加载继承模块'com.nsn.caobusiness.ca.ui.CustomerAdmin' [WARN] 48行:在模块“com.nsn.caobusiness.ca.ui.CustomerAdmin”中设置名为“devModeRedirectEnabled”的配置属性,该属性尚未定义 初始化App Engine服务器 2016年11月9日下午5:46:54 com.google.apphosting .utils.config.AppEngineWebXmlReader readAppEngineWebXml SEVERE:收到的异常处理C:\ CA \ AWCC CA \ CustomerCare \ target \ CustomerCare-3.3 \ WEB-INF/appengine-web.xml com.google.apphosting.utils.config.AppEngineConfigException :找不到C:\ CA \ AWCC CA \ CustomerCare \ target \ CustomerCare-3.3 \ WEB-INF \ appengine-web.xm升 在com.google.apphosting.utils.config.AppEngineWebXmlReader.getInputStream(AppEngineWebXmlReader.java:141) 在com.google.apphosting.utils.config.AppEngineWebXmlReader.readAppEngineWebXml(AppEngineWebXmlReader.java:75) 在com.google .apphosting.utils.config.EarHelper.readWebModule(EarHelper.java:165) 在com.google.appengine.tools.development.ApplicationConfigurationManager $ WarModuleConfigurationHandle.readConfiguration(ApplicationConfigurationManager.java:414) 在com.google.appengine.tools .ApplicationConfigurationManager。(ApplicationConfigurationManager.java:159) at com.google.appengine.tools.development.ApplicationConfigurationManager.newWarConfigurationManager(ApplicationConfigurationManager.java:101) at com.google.appengine.tools.development.Ap plicationConfigurationManager.newWarConfigurationManager(ApplicationConfigurationManager.java:87) 在com.google.appengine.tools.development.DevAppServerImpl。(DevAppServerImpl.java:139) 在sun.reflect.NativeConstructorAccessorImpl.newInstance0(本机方法) 在sun.reflect。 N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:57) 在s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45) 在java.lang.reflect.Constructor.newInstance(Constructor.java:526) 在com.google。 appengine.tools.development.DevAppServerFactory.doCreateDevAppServer(DevAppServerFactory.java:258) at com.google.appengine.tools.development.DevAppServerFactory.access $ 000(DevAppServerFactory.java:36) 位于com.google.appengine.tools.development.DevAppServerFactory $ 1.run(DevAppServerFactory.java:226) ,位于com.google.appengine.tools.development.DevAppServerFactory $ 1.run(DevAppServerFactory.java:224) 处。 security.AccessController.doPrivileged(Native Method) at com.google.appengine.tools.development.DevAppServerFactory.createDevAppServer(DevAppServerFactory.java:224) at com.google.appengine.tools.development.DevAppServerFactory.createDevAppServer(DevAppServerFactory.java :76) 在com.google.appengine.tools.development.DevAppServerFactory.createDevAppServer(DevAppServerFactory.java:60) 在com.google.appengine.tools.development.gwt.AppEngineLauncher.start(AppEngineLauncher.java:84) 在com.google.gwt.dev.DevMode.doStartUpServer(DevMode.java:632) at com.google.gwt.dev.DevModeBase.startUp(DevModeBase.java:1054) at com.google.gwt.dev.DevModeBase.run(DevModeBase.java:836) at com.google.gwt.dev。 DevMode.main(DevMode.java:413) 导致:java.io.FileNotFoundException:C:\ CA \ AWCC CA \ CustomerCare \ target \ CustomerCare-3。3 \ WEB-INF \ appengine-web.xml(系统找不到指定的文件) at java.io.FileInputStream.open(Native Method) at java.io.FileInputStream。(FileInputStream.java:146) at java.io.FileInputStream中。(FileInputStream.java:101) 在com.google.apphosting.utils.config.AppEngineWebXmlReader.getInputStream(AppEngineWebXmlReader.java:137) ... 24更

[ERROR]无法启动App Engine服务器 com.google.apphosting.utils.config.AppEngineConfigException:无效的配置 无法在com.google.appengine.tools.development.DevAppServerImpl.reportDeferredConfigurationException(DevAppServer Impl.java:474) at com.google.appengine.tools.development.DevAppServerImpl.doStart(DevAppServerImpl.java:226) at com.google.appengine.tools.development.DevAppServerImpl.access $ 000(DevAppServerImpl.java:47 ) at com.google.appengine.tools.development.DevAppServerImpl $ 1.run(DevAppServerImpl.java:213) at com.google.appengine.tools.development.DevAppServerImpl $ 1.run(DevAppServerImpl.java:211) at java .security.AccessController.doPrivileged(Native Method) at com.google.appengine.tools.development.DevAppServerImpl.start(DevAppServerImpl.java:211) at com.google.appengine.tools.development.gwt.AppEngineLauncher.start( AppEngineLauncher.java:97) at com.google.gwt.dev.DevMode.doStartUpServer(DevMode.java:632) 在com.google.gwt.dev.DevModeBase.startUp(DevModeBase.java:1054) 在com.google.gwt.dev.DevModeBase.run(DevModeBase.java:836) 在com.google.gwt.dev.DevMode 。主要(DevMode.java:413) 所致:com.google.apphosting.utils.config.AppEngineConfigException:无效的AppEngine-web.xml中(C:\ CA \ AWCC CA \ CustomerCare \目标\ CustomerCare-3.3 \ WEB- INF/appengine-web.xml) - 无法在com.google.apphosting.utils.config.EarHelper找到C:\ CA \ AWCC CA \ CustomerCare \ target \ CustomerCare-3.3 \ WEB-INF \ appengine-web.xml .readWebModule(EarHelper.java:167) at com.google.appengine.tools.development.ApplicationConfigurationManager $ WarModuleConfigurationHandle.readConfiguration(ApplicationConfigurationManager.java:414) at com.google.appengine.tools.development.ApplicationConfigurationManager。(ApplicationConfigurationManager。 (com.google.appengine.tools.development.ApplicationConfigurationManager.newWarConfigurationManager(ApplicationConfigurationManager.java:87) at com.google.appengine.tools.development.DevAppServerImpl。(DevAppServerImpl.java:139) 在sun.reflect.NativeConstructorAccessorImpl.newInstance0(本机方法) 在s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:57) 在s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45) 在java.lang.reflect.Constructor.newInstance(Constructor.java:526) 在com.google。 appengine.tools.development.DevAppServerFactory.doCreateDevAppServer(DevAppServerFactory.java:258) at com.google.appengine.tools.development.DevAppServerFactory.access $ 000(DevAppServerFactory.java:36) at com.google.appengine.tools.development .DevAppServerFactory $ 1.run(DevAppServerFactory.java:226) at com.google.appengine.tools.development.DevAppServerFactory $ 1.run(DevAppServerFactory.java:224) at java.security.AccessController.doPrivileged(Native Method) at com.google.appengine.tools.development.DevAppServerFactory.createDevAppServer(DevAppServerFactory.java:224) ,位于com.google.appengine.tools.development.DevAppServerFactory.createDevAppServer(DevAppServerFactory.java:76) ,位于com.google.appengine。 tools.development.DevAppServerFactory。createDevAppServer(DevAppServerFactory.java:60) at com.google.appengine.tools.development.gwt.AppEngineLauncher.start(AppEngineLauncher.java:84) ... 4 more com.google.gwt.core.ext.UnableToCompleteException (见先前的日志条目) 在com.google.appengine.tools.development.gwt.AppEngineLauncher.start(AppEngineLauncher.java:102) 在com.google.gwt.dev.DevMode.doStartUpServer(DevMode.java:632 ) at com.google.gwt.dev.DevModeBase.startUp(DevModeBase.java:1054) at com.google.gwt.dev.DevModeBase.run(DevModeBase.java:836) at com.google.gwt.dev .DevMode.main(DevMode.java:413) [错误] shell在doStartupServer方法中失败

检查了其他问题,但无法得到解决。

回答

0

用OEM版本替换WEB-INF中的appengine-web.xml。它似乎已损坏。

+0

我想在eclipse中配置超级开发模式。现在我没有在eclipse中配置GAE,只有google插件和GWT SDK已经配置,当我尝试在GWT SDM中调试时,我得到了这个运行时异常。 – user5714826

相关问题